The Use of Genealogy Databases in Criminal Cases
Law enforcement agencies increasingly utilize genealogy databases to solve cold cases and identify suspects. These databases contain genetic information from individuals who have voluntarily submitted their DNA to trace ancestry and familial connections.
By searching these databases, investigators can find distant relatives of unknown suspects, enabling them to narrow down potential matches. This method has contributed to solving high-profile crimes where traditional DNA matching proved inconclusive.
However, the use of genealogy databases raises significant legal and ethical concerns, especially regarding privacy rights and consent. Many argue that genetic data should only be accessed with explicit permission, highlighting ongoing debates about the limits of law enforcement’s authority in genetic testing and law enforcement access.
How Law Enforcement Leverages Public Genealogical Data
Law enforcement agencies increasingly utilize public genealogical data to aid criminal investigations. They access online databases where individuals voluntarily upload their DNA and family history information. By doing so, they can identify relatives of unknown suspects.
The process involves uploading a suspect’s DNA profile to open-source genetic genealogy platforms. These platforms are then searched for close or distant matches within their databases. Investigators analyze shared genetic markers to construct family trees. This approach helps narrow down potential suspects efficiently.
Several key steps are involved:
- Uploadting or submitting DNA data to the database.
- Identifying genetic matches or relatives.
- Tracing ancestral lines to locate potential suspects.
- Integrating genealogical data with traditional investigation methods.
The use of public genealogical data in law enforcement raises legal and ethical issues. These include questions about privacy rights, consent, and the scope of permissible investigative practices. This method has shown promise in solving cold cases but continues to be a subject of ongoing legal debate.

International Perspectives on Genetic Testing and Law Enforcement Access
International approaches to genetic testing and law enforcement access vary significantly depending on legal, cultural, and technological factors. Different countries balance privacy rights and investigative needs uniquely, reflecting diverse legal traditions and societal values.
Many nations, such as those in the European Union, emphasize strict privacy protections under laws like the General Data Protection Regulation (GDPR), restricting law enforcement access to genetic data without proper judicial oversight. Conversely, in some jurisdictions like the United States, law enforcement agencies have broader access, sometimes using genetic databases for criminal investigations.
